PCN vs. PSLDX
Compare and contrast key facts about PIMCO Corporate & Income Strategy Fund (PCN) and PIMCO StocksPLUS Long Duration Fund Class I (PSLDX).
PCN is managed by PIMCO. It was launched on Dec 20, 2001. PSLDX is managed by PIMCO. It was launched on Aug 31, 2007.

PCN vs. PSLDX -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
PCN PIMCO Corporate & Income Strategy Fund | -4.21% | 5.55% | 19.52% | 16.22% | -22.88% | 6.93% | -2.19% | 39.10% | -5.94% | 26.20% |
PSLDX PIMCO StocksPLUS Long Duration Fund Class I | -9.19% | 12.26% | 17.15% | 27.92% | -43.18% | 25.85% | 37.80% | 60.43% | -9.31% | 33.07% |
Returns By Period
In the year-to-date period, PCN achieves a -4.21% return, which is significantly higher than PSLDX's -9.19% return. Over the past 10 years, PCN has underperformed PSLDX with an annualized return of 8.27%, while PSLDX has yielded a comparatively higher 12.36% annualized return.

PCN vs. PSLDX - Expense Ratio Comparison
PCN has a 0.85% expense ratio, which is higher than PSLDX's 0.61% expense ratio.

Correlation
The correlation between PCN and PSLDX is 0.32,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
Dividends
PCN vs. PSLDX - Dividend Comparison
PCN's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 11.34%, more than PSLDX's 3.40% yield.
| TTM |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| 2016 | 2015 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
PCN PIMCO Corporate & Income Strategy Fund | 11.34% | 10.58% | 10.06% | 10.88% | 12.66% | 7.89% | 7.83% | 7.37% | 9.60% | 7.85% | 11.98% | 10.22% |
PSLDX PIMCO StocksPLUS Long Duration Fund Class I | 3.40% | 5.60% | 16.73% | 3.67% | 2.66% | 38.80% | 12.89% | 18.91% | 15.58% | 24.52% | 11.55% | 12.08% |
Drawdowns
PCN vs. PSLDX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um PCN drawdown since its inception was -61.12%, which is greater than PSLDX's maximum drawdown of -55.25%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for PCN and PSLDX.
